After Huddersfield Town's midweek Carling Cup triumph against Port Vale, manager Lee Clark will be optimistic about his side's chances going into tomorrow's League One clash against Rochdale.Rochdale v Huddersfield Town

Clark will have a selection dilemma on his hands after Lee Novak's two goals on Tuesday night helped the Terriers to victory and with star-striker Jordan Rhodes returning from international duty. Striker Alan Lee is due some league action too.

Midfielder Anton Robinson will be unavailable for the game after sustaining a hamstring injury in Town's 1-1 draw with Bury last Saturday afternoon. Damien Johnson's recovery is going well but will also be unavailable for the match.

Town's goalkeeper, Alex Smithies, is still recovering from his recent kee surgery which means the experienced Ian Bennett will continue in goal.

Rochdale look set to name the same starting line-up as the one that beat Chesterfield 3-2 in the League Cup in midweek.

Neal Trotman, David Lucas and on-loan Liverpool defender Stephen Darby should all retain their places.
